11 writes to m_data3
System.Data (11)
fx\src\data\System\Data\SQLTypes\SQLDecimal.cs (11)
484m_data3 = 508m_data3 = (UInt32)bits[2]; 553m_data2 = m_data3 = m_data4 = x_uiZero; 580m_data3 = m_data4 = 0; 605m_data3 = (uint)bits[2]; 641m_data3 = (uint)data3; 707m_data3 = (uint)(dInt - dVal * DUINT_BASE); 791m_data3 = rglData[2]; 2920m_data3 = rguiData[2]; 2929m_data3 = 3271this.m_data3 = dec.m_data3;
29 references to m_data3
System.Data (29)
fx\src\data\System\Data\SqlClient\TdsParser.cs (2)
6424bytesPart = SerializeUnsignedInt(d.m_data3, stateObj); 6442WriteUnsignedInt(d.m_data3, stateObj);
fx\src\data\System\Data\SQLTypes\SQLBoolean.cs (1)
354x.m_data3 != 0 || x.m_data4 != 0);
fx\src\data\System\Data\SQLTypes\SQLDecimal.cs (25)
361else if (m_data3 != 0) { 364decimalPart = m_data3; 456if (m_data3 < DecimalHelpersHi[tableIndex]) { 459else if (m_data3 == DecimalHelpersHi[tableIndex]) { 514if (m_data3 != 0) 873return new int[4] { (int)m_data1, (int)m_data2, (int)m_data3, (int)m_data4}; 887int data3 = (int)m_data3; 932uint[] rgulNumeric = new uint[4] { m_data1, m_data2, m_data3, m_data4}; 1121dRet = dRet * x_lInt32Base + m_data3; 1137return new Decimal((int)m_data1, (int)m_data2, (int)m_data3, !IsPositive, m_bScale); 1259uint[] rglData1 = new uint[4] {x.m_data1, x.m_data2, x.m_data3, x.m_data4}; 1260uint[] rglData2 = new uint[4] {y.m_data1, y.m_data2, y.m_data3, y.m_data4}; 1443uint[] rglData1 = new uint[4] {x.m_data1, x.m_data2, x.m_data3, x.m_data4}; 1444uint[] rglData2 = new uint[4] {y.m_data1, y.m_data2, y.m_data3, y.m_data4}; 1670uint[] rgulData1 = new uint[4] {x.m_data1, x.m_data2, x.m_data3, x.m_data4}; 1671uint[] rgulData2 = new uint[4] {y.m_data1, y.m_data2, y.m_data3, y.m_data4}; 1793uint[] rglData = new uint[4] {m_data1, m_data2, m_data3, m_data4}; 1896((m_data4 > 0x4b3b4ca8L) || (m_data3 > 0x5a86c47aL) || 1897(m_data3 == 0x5a86c47aL) && (m_data2 >= 0x098a2240L)); 2069uint[] rguiData = new uint[4] { m_data1, m_data2, m_data3, m_data4}; 2111uint[] rguiData = new uint[4] { m_data1, m_data2, m_data3, m_data4}; 2168uint[] rguiData = new uint[4] { m_data1, m_data2, m_data3, m_data4}; 2372uint[] rglData1 = new uint[4] {m_data1, m_data2, m_data3, m_data4}; 2373uint[] rglData2 = new uint[4] {snumOp.m_data1, snumOp.m_data2, snumOp.m_data3, snumOp.m_data4}; 3271this.m_data3 = dec.m_data3;
fx\src\data\System\Data\SQLTypes\SQLMoney.cs (1)
110if (snum.m_data3 != 0 || snum.m_data4 != 0)